Waiting more time to start a beta period is never a good idea. The more we wait, the more difficult is to have a stable version. It is not because a release is availabel that users HAVE TO upgrade. Saying to wait because a new amazing feature will come is also not a good reason to delay. There is always amazing and important feature in the pipe.
The fact is user rely on roadmap. And roadmap say we will launch the beta if everything looks stable enough to start a beta. And it is. Currently i am not aware of critical troubles, nor in 3.8.2, nor in 3.9 branch, so there is no reason to not follow the good practice "release early, release often". If i missed such problems, it will be interesting to have them reported on github bug tracker (note the old tracker on doliforge has been adandonned). Then the argument "we must start beta later because we need to do more test", is just a bad argument. The goal of the beta is to "start test". So the more we wait to start the beta, the less we make test. So let's test the version now the freeze so the fix/bug period has started and fix the more you can. The annouce of the freeze for future 3.9 just means: "We don't need features developers, new features will not be introduced, we need testers and bug fixers" and it seems everybody agrees with that, so we are going in same direction.
